引言:前端设计在项目管理中的战略价值
在数字化转型加速的当下,项目管理系统已成为企业运营的核心枢纽。前端作为用户直接交互的窗口,其设计质量直接影响团队协作效率与项目成功率。根据Gartner 2023年报告,78%的企业将前端体验列为项目管理工具升级的首要考量,而糟糕的界面设计会导致任务完成率下降35%。本文将深度解析项目管理系统前端设计的系统化方法,从用户需求到技术实现,提供可落地的策略框架,助力企业打造高效、直观且性能卓越的交互体验。
一、核心设计原则:以用户为中心的系统思维
1.1 用户角色驱动设计
项目管理系统需覆盖管理者、执行者、客户等多元角色,前端设计必须精准匹配其行为模式。例如,项目经理关注全局进度,需仪表盘可视化关键路径;执行者侧重任务细节,需简化操作流程。某金融科技公司通过用户旅程地图分析,将任务分配界面操作步骤从7步压缩至3步,使任务提交效率提升62%。设计时应建立角色原型库,通过A/B测试验证交互逻辑,避免“自以为是”的功能堆砌。
1.2 响应式布局与多端适配
现代项目管理已超越PC端,需支持Web、移动App及平板设备。响应式设计不仅是屏幕尺寸适配,更是交互逻辑的重构。以React + Tailwind CSS为例,采用断点设计(如mobile: 0-768px, tablet: 769-1024px, desktop: 1025px+),确保在iPhone 14和13英寸MacBook上保持一致的操作流。某SaaS平台实施后,移动端用户留存率提升40%,关键在于将复杂表格转为卡片式任务列表,避免横向滚动。
1.3 性能优化:速度即体验
前端加载速度直接影响用户粘性。Google研究显示,页面加载时间超过3秒,用户流失率高达53%。项目管理前端需实施三级优化:首次加载(代码分割、懒加载)、交互响应(Web Workers处理数据计算)、后台更新(WebSocket实时同步)。例如,采用Webpack的SplitChunksPlugin将核心功能与非关键模块分离,使首页加载时间从4.2秒降至1.1秒。某制造业ERP系统通过此策略,用户日均使用时长增长27%。
二、关键技术栈:框架与工具的精准选型
2.1 前端框架选型决策
主流框架对比决定开发效率与长期维护成本。Vue.js凭借其渐进式特性,适合中等规模项目快速迭代(如任务看板组件动态渲染);React在大型系统中更占优势(如复杂权限管理的Context API应用);Angular则适合企业级应用(如TypeScript强类型保障)。某跨国咨询公司评估后选择Vue 3 + Composition API,因团队熟悉度高且组件库(如Element Plus)能快速实现标准UI元素,开发周期缩短30%。
2.2 状态管理与数据流
项目管理涉及实时数据(如任务状态变更、成员在线),需高效状态管理。Redux在复杂状态场景中表现优异(如多视图同步),而Pinia因其轻量级特性成为Vue生态首选。案例:某云服务公司用Pinia管理项目进度模块,通过Action处理任务更新事件,避免了冗余数据请求,API调用量减少55%。关键原则是“状态单一来源”,确保数据一致性。
2.3 API集成与数据可视化
前端需无缝对接后端服务(如RESTful/GraphQL)。使用Axios封装请求,结合Error Boundary处理异常,提升健壮性。数据可视化方面,ECharts或D3.js可创建动态甘特图、资源热力图。某营销机构在项目管理前端集成甘特图,将进度预测准确率提升至89%,核心在于实时数据流驱动图表渲染,而非静态图片。
三、关键界面元素设计实战
3.1 仪表盘:决策中枢的优化
仪表盘是管理者的核心入口,需聚焦高价值指标。避免信息过载,采用“三屏原则”:首屏展示关键路径(如里程碑达成率)、次屏呈现资源分配(如团队负载)、第三屏提供快速操作(如新建任务)。某科技公司通过用户调研,将仪表盘元素从24项精简至9项,使决策速度提升50%。技术实现上,使用React Query缓存数据,确保实时性,同时用CSS Grid布局实现响应式排列。
3.2 任务管理界面:减少认知负荷
任务管理是高频交互场景,设计需降低操作成本。核心策略包括:任务卡片聚合关键信息(标题、截止日、负责人);支持拖拽排序(使用react-dnd库);简化表单(默认值填充、智能建议)。某软件开发团队引入“智能任务模板”,自动填充历史相似任务数据,使任务创建时间从平均4分钟缩短至45秒。测试显示,此设计使团队任务完成率提升22%。
3.3 通知与协作模块:即时性与干扰平衡
通知设计需兼顾及时性与用户控制。避免全屏弹窗,改用底部抽屉式通知栏(如类似Slack的轻量提示),并允许用户自定义优先级(如仅接收@提及)。某远程协作平台通过分析用户行为,将通知类型分为“紧急”(需立即响应)、“常规”(可稍后查看),通知误触率下降65%。技术上,使用WebSocket实现即时推送,配合Local Storage记录用户偏好。
四、挑战与解决方案:从理论到落地
4.1 跨浏览器兼容性:细节决定成败
项目管理前端常遇浏览器差异问题(如Chrome与Safari的CSS渲染差异)。解决方案是建立自动化测试流水线:使用Selenium进行UI测试,BrowserStack覆盖10+主流浏览器。案例:某金融系统在测试中发现Safari下甘特图缩放异常,通过添加CSS前缀(-webkit-)快速修复,避免了上线后用户投诉。关键点:在开发阶段即纳入兼容性测试,而非后期补救。
4.2 复杂权限体系的界面呈现
权限管理(如角色、数据范围)易导致界面臃肿。设计策略是“动态权限视图”:根据用户角色动态渲染功能按钮。例如,普通成员仅显示“提交任务”按钮,管理者额外显示“分配资源”选项。使用React的高阶组件(HOC)封装权限逻辑,代码复用率提升40%。某政府项目管理系统通过此设计,界面元素减少35%,同时满足合规要求。
4.3 性能瓶颈的持续监控
随着数据量增长,前端性能可能恶化。需部署APM工具(如Sentry)监控关键指标:页面加载时间(LCP)、交互响应(FCP)、错误率。某电商项目管理平台通过Sentry发现任务列表渲染卡顿,定位到未优化的列表虚拟滚动,实施React Window库后,列表滚动流畅度提升8倍。建议:将性能指标纳入CI/CD流程,每次部署自动触发测试。
五、未来趋势:AI与前端设计的融合
5.1 智能化交互界面
AI正重塑前端交互逻辑。例如,基于用户行为预测(如常查看“风险任务”),自动高亮相关卡片;使用NLP分析任务描述,智能推荐关联任务。某AI驱动项目管理工具通过机器学习,将任务分类准确率提升至92%,减少手动标签时间。技术实现:前端集成轻量级AI模型(如TensorFlow.js),避免过度依赖后端。
5.2 低代码与可定制化
企业需求日益碎片化,低代码平台(如OutSystems)允许非技术人员自定义视图。项目管理系统前端需提供“配置中心”,让团队调整列顺序、添加自定义字段,而无需开发介入。某制造企业通过此功能,部门自定义界面比例达67%,大幅降低IT支持负担。
结论:持续迭代是设计的终极法则
项目管理系统前端设计绝非一次性工程,而是基于用户反馈的持续进化过程。通过建立“设计-测试-优化”闭环(如每月用户满意度调研、A/B测试新功能),企业能将界面效率转化为项目成功率。关键在于:以用户为中心、技术选型务实、性能优化贯穿始终。当界面成为协作的“润滑剂”而非“绊脚石”,项目管理才真正实现从工具到战略的跃升。对于希望简化项目管理流程的团队,不妨尝试蓝燕云,其先进的前端设计提供免费试用,助您快速部署高效管理系统。访问 https://www.lanyancloud.com 开始体验。





